NYE Noise Demo at the Jail @ Oscar Grant Plaza
Dec 31 @ 9:00 pm – Dec 31 @ 12:00 am

Members from the events committee and the Anti-repression committee as well as other participants from Occupy Oakland are organizing a prisoner solidarity event to bring in the new year. On December 31st meet at Oscar Grant Plaza at 9pm. We’ll begin with a march to the jail for a noisy demonstration to show prisoners we have not forgotten them in our struggles. Afterward, we’ll return to the Plaza for a Dance Party

This event is inspired by the North American call out for a day of action against prisons in the New Year of 2011, which remains relevant and unchanged:

Noise demos outside of prisons in some countries are a continuing tradition. A way of expressing solidarity for people imprisoned during the New Year, remembering those held captive by the state. A noise demo breaks the isolation and alienation of the cells our enemies create.

Liberation Bible Study at Occupy Oakland @ the entrance to the plaza just north of Tully's at 14th and Broadway.
Jan 4 @ 5:00 pm – 6:00 pm

Occupy Oakland is a resurrection movement, and it has once again risen from the dead after the police raid early Monday morning! Join us Wednesday for our weekly “Liberation Bible Study” at Oscar Grant/Frank Ogawa Plaza. just prior to General Assembly, which begins at 6.

We are excited to announce that this week, the Bible study will be led by Gerald O. West, a visiting South African liberation worker and Bible scholar who was active as a white man in the anti-Apartheid movement and now teaches at the Ujaama Center.

In these Bible studies, we read scripture together for guidance in how to decolonize our minds and spirits in the context of the Occupy (to Decolonize) Oakland movement. Join us every Wednesday or whenever you can.

We will meet at the entrance to the plaza just north of Tully’s at 14th and Broadway. Look for the circle of people with a stack of Bibles in the middle.
